Valpo teen threatens mom with knife when she takes cell phone

VALPARAISO — A 15-year-old male allegedly tried to attack his mother with a knife when she took away his cell phone.

No one was seriously injured in the struggle at about 7:10 p.m. Monday, which began when the 40-year-old woman asked the teen to clean the dishes.

When he started an argument instead, she got his phone and threw it into the garage. Next, he grabbed a steak knife and walked toward his mother, he admitted to police, though he said, “I don’t know what I was going to do with it.”

Before he could reach her, his father tackled him and wrestled away the knife but, undeterred, the teen allegedly got back up and hit the woman and choked her with both hands, according to the police report. When his father pulled him off her, he ran from the house in the 2000 block of Blackhawk Road, near Flint Lake, but returned while officers still were present.

The woman had redness and swelling but said her breathing had not been affected. Neither male had injuries.

Police took the teen to the Porter County Juvenile Detention Center on a felony charge of intimidation with a deadly weapon and misdemeanor battery causing injury.
